Five Arrested in Connection with Murder of María Camila Potosí in Cali

Authorities in Cali, Colombia, have confirmed the arrest of five individuals in connection with the murder of María Camila Potosí. Among those detained is Yulieth Ángulo, identified as the motorcyclist who transported the victim. The police are continuing their investigation into the circumstances surrounding Potosí's death. Further details regarding the motive and the specific roles of each arrested individual are expected to be released as the investigation progresses. The arrests mark a significant step in the efforts to bring those responsible for the crime to justice. The Metropolitan Police of Cali have stated they are committed to a thorough investigation and ensuring accountability. The identity of the other four detainees has not yet been publicly disclosed. This development follows initial reports of the crime and the subsequent manhunt for the perpetrators.
